Rocco joined WGE in 2007 as an electrical engineer in the Perth underground power section. He moved to Albany in 2009 to establish the electrical section in that office. He also provides electrical and underground power services to the Busselton office. Rocco became a WGE shareholder in 2011 and a principal in 2012.

Oyster Harbour Lifestyle Village. A 120 unit lifestyle village, constructed in 5 stages which included a community centre, indoor swimming pool and boat/caravan storage facilities.Albany Waterfront. Waterfront development including boat pens, community boat shed, service wharf, recreational slipway/jetty, ticket offices and interpretive artwork lighting.
McLean Park redevelopment. Denmark sporting precinct including clubhouse, youth centre, scout club and football oval.
Oyster Harbour Development. A 2000 lot residential subdivision including school sites, pumpstations parks and commercial lots.
